Abstract :
The colchicine complexes with Li+, Na+ and K+ cations have been synthesized and studied by ESI MS, 1H and 13C NMR, FT-IR and PM5 semiempirical methods. It has been shown that colchicine forms stable complexes of 1:1 stoichiometry with monovalent metal cations. For Li+ cations also formation of the 2:1 stoichiometry complexes has been detected. The most stable structures of the complexes are those in which the acetamide groups are involved in the coordination process. The structures of the colchicine complexes with Li+, Na+ and K+ cations are visualized and discussed in details.
